Output e4b53d7a195284d609f0df5ce752eb852491c2f8be0aa374f78b3d82bc55feeb:3

value
393115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13867d46b2f2049167a7e1e0688daae060e02bec OP_EQUAL
address
33UFsfzWvZpDXJoaXw7U7omjGTEAyLourR
transaction
e4b53d7a195284d609f0df5ce752eb852491c2f8be0aa374f78b3d82bc55feeb
confirmations
174254
spent
true